Ruins Of Gaines' Mill

Artist John Reekie (American, active 1860-1869)
Publisher Philp and Solomons, Washington, D.C. (American)
CultureAmerican
DateApril 1865
MediumAlbumen print
DimensionsOverall, Image: 7 × 9 in. (17.8 × 22.9 cm)
Overall, Support: 12 1/2 × 16 in. (31.8 × 40.6 cm)
Overall, Mat: 16 × 17 in. (40.6 × 43.2 cm)
Credit LineMuseum purchase and partial gift of Carol L. Kaufman and Stephen C. Lampl in memory of their parents Helen and Carl Lampl
Object number91.23.93
Not on view
DescriptionThis is an albumen print from GARDNER'S PHOTOGRAPHIC SKETCH BOOK OF THE WAR, Vol. 2.

Exhibition History"An Enduring Interest: The Photographs of Alexander Gardner", The Chrysler Museum, October 20, 1991-January 5, 1992.; "Sacred Sites, Then and Now: The American Civil War," Chrysler Museum of Art, May 1 to August 30, 1998. Published ReferencesGARDNER'S PHOTOGRAPHIC SKETCH BOOK OF THE WAR, Vol. 2 (Washington, DC: Philp and Solomons, 1866).
